Tom, On 15-Jan-99 you wrote: > > On Thu, 14 Jan 1999, Simon Shapiro wrote: > > > > > Martin Welk, On 08-Jan-99 you wrote: > > > Hi everybody, > > > > > > I have to set up a FreeBSD machine for a customer that needs a SCSI > > > RAID > > > subsystem, and internal CD-ROM and 1/4" tape drive. > > > > > > Can anybody give a hint for which host adapters I should look? The > > > DPT > > > adapters seem to look fine, but I donīt know how they work exactly > > > and > > > if all DPT adapters are supported. The same with the Adaptec RAID > > > adapters. > > > > All SmartRaid and SmartCache generations III and IV work (PCI/EISA, no > > ISA). > > The i2o SmartCache V are in development now. > > > > Simon > > Anybody got a working dptmgr binary for FreeBSD?
